MANAGEMENT ASSISTANT (OA) - Defense Information Systems Agency
Fort Meade, MD
About the Job
Summary This position for The Defense Information Systems Agency is at Fort Meade, Maryland . Responsibilities Conducts management studies and surveys of mission, organization,function, work processes, methods and procedures. Conducts studies, gathers data, and performs analysis that involves providing solutions to a administrative problems related to improving the functions and work processes Prepares reports and data calls; identifies, coordinates, and solicits necessary information for the reports. Prepares charts, graphs, statistical reports, and narrative information for management from material provided by senior members of the technical staff. Specialized Experience: For the GS-08, you must have at least one year of specialized experience equivalent in level of difficulty and responsibility to the GS-07 grade level in the Federal service, or comparable in difficulty and responsibility to GS-07 if outside the Federal service. Specialized experience is defined experience in planning and managing an office's daily administrative functions to include maintaining automated systems; researching, compiling, tracking, and analyzing data used to generate reports for leadership.
